Elon Musk Facing $128 Million Lawsuit from Former Twitter Executives

San Francisco, CA – A group of former Twitter executives has filed a lawsuit against Elon Musk, seeking $128 million in damages. The lawsuit alleges that Musk’s actions have caused financial harm to the executives.

The lawsuit claims that Musk interfered with the executives’ ability to secure a severance package after leaving Twitter. The former executives argue that Musk’s actions have led to significant financial losses for them.

According to the lawsuit, Musk’s behavior has had a detrimental impact on the former Twitter executives’ careers and financial well-being. The group is seeking compensation for the damages they have suffered as a result of Musk’s actions.

The legal action comes after a series of disputes between Musk and former Twitter employees over severance pay. Musk has been accused of refusing to settle with ex-workers who sought $500 million in severance pay.

In response to the lawsuit, Musk’s spokesperson stated that the claims are baseless and that they will vigorously defend against them. Musk has yet to publicly comment on the lawsuit filed by the former Twitter executives.
